Nintendo will soon be selling a Super Mario Galaxy bundle for the Switch 2. The discount only saves you $20 off of games that originally came to the Wii starting nearly 20 years ago. Given the recent flood of price hikes on gaming consoles, however, this might be the best deal fans get, as the AI race makes everything else more expensive.
“From April 12 through May 9, purchase Nintendo Switch 2 at the same time as the physical or digital version of these galactic adventures and save $20 at participating retailers such as Amazon, Best Buy, GameStop, Target and Walmart (available online and/or instore at select locations),” reads a new press release Nintendo put out on April 6. With the console normally $450 and Super Mario Galaxy 1 & 2 normally $70, it puts the combined purchase at $500.
That’s the same price as the Switch 2 launch bundle that included Mario Kart World, normally an $80 purchase. That deal is currently sold out after Nintendo previously said it would be phased out. That was a new game and Mario Galaxy 1 & 2 are technically remasters of games that came out three console generations ago, even if they are some of the best in the series overall. A year after fans called for Nintendo to lower the Switch 2’s pricing scheme, you can already see a new level of stinginess creeping into its strategy to grow the new console’s install base.
But with analysts and former Nintendo employees already claiming a price hike is inevitable, this Mario Galaxy bundle is probably the best players can expect in an era of AI-fueled RAM shortages, trade wars, and high fuel prices. Even at $500, the Switch 2 is still less than the cheapest PS5 following Sony’s recent price increases. Who knows?
